Kern County Land Company Building

In 1894, four years after the formation of the Kern County Land Company, the firm built an office building in Bakersfield that demonstrated its "Faith in the Future" of the city. Designed by San Francisco architect Henry A. Schulze, the structure had outside walls of cream colored pressed brick trimmed with gray sandstone and granite. By the 1950s, the Kern County Land Company had outgrown the building and sold it in 1959.
